Change the Color, Transparency, and Outline Properties of an Oval or Rectangle

You can change various format properties of an oval or a rectangle.
To format ovals and rectangles:
  1. Right-click the oval or rectangle and select Annotation Properties from the menu. The Annotation Properties dialog box appears.

  2. Make sure that the Appearance tab is selected.
  3. You can specify a fill color for the oval or rectangle as follows:
    1. Select theFill check box and then select a color from list box. For details, see Using the Color List Box.
    2. Change the fill transparency of the oval or rectangle by sliding the arrow in the Transparency field. Moving the slider to the right makes the fill more transparent.
  4. In the Outline section of the dialog box, you can change the outline of the oval or rectangle as follows:
    • Select a color for the outline from the Color list box.
    • Select a different pattern (such as dotted or dashed) for the outline from the Pattern list box.
    • Select a different thickness for the outline from the Thickness list box.
    • If the Fill check box is selected, then you can remove the outline. Select or clear the Outline check box to toggle the outline on and off.
  5. Click OK.
Outline and fill format changes that you make remain in effect for new annotations that you add.
